Дженкинс: Запуск сценариев удаленного тестирования и отчет о результатах

Я пытаюсь взять Jenkins с машины CI, и я хотел бы, чтобы она автоматически запускала тестирование приложений, которые она создает.

Моя установка такова:

  • 1 центральный сервер сборки
  • 8 выделенных тестовых машин.

В настоящее время, когда сборка завершена (и метка применена), мы вручную обходим, устанавливаем новую сборку и начинаем тесты. Каждый тест занимает от 8 до 24 часов, поэтому запускать их параллельно крайне необходимо. Позже мы пройдемся и посмотрим результаты.

Я бы хотел автоматизировать:

  • Распространение сборки
  • Установка программы
  • Начало тестовых скриптов
  • Сбор данных .

Я предполагаю, что могу использовать Jenkins для всего этого, но мне не удалось найти хороший / простой учебник, который объяснял бы мне, как это сделать. Я' Я уверен, что это включает установку "подчиненной" службы на всех тестовых машинах, но инструкции даже для этого не работают очень хорошо.

Есть идеи для хорошего руководства? Есть какие-нибудь указания от всех вас? Спасибо!

7
задан DanTheMan 24 February 2011 в 23:13
поделиться